ASUS ROG Strix OLED XG34WCDMTG Specifications

The ASUS ROG Strix OLED XG34WCDMTG packs several premium features designed for modern gaming and media consumption.

Key specifications include:

  • 34-inch QD-OLED display
  • 3440 x 1440 UWQHD resolution
  • 21:9 ultrawide aspect ratio
  • 240Hz refresh rate
  • 0.03ms response time
  • AMD FreeSync Premium Pro support
  • NVIDIA G-SYNC compatibility
  • HDMI 2.1 connectivity
  • USB-C support
  • Built-in Google TV platform
  • Wi-Fi 6 connectivity

These features place the monitor among the most advanced ultrawide OLED displays currently available.

OLED Display Performance

Stunning Contrast and True Blacks

One of the biggest advantages of OLED technology is its ability to produce true black levels. Unlike traditional LCD panels that rely on backlighting, OLED pixels illuminate individually.

This allows the ASUS ROG Strix OLED XG34WCDMTG to deliver:

  • Near-infinite contrast
  • Deep black levels
  • Exceptional shadow detail
  • More realistic HDR effects

The result is a display that looks impressive in both dark and brightly lit scenes.

Google TV Sets This Monitor Apart

Perhaps the most unique feature of the ASUS ROG Strix OLED XG34WCDMTG is the inclusion of Google TV.

Unlike most gaming monitors, this model can function independently as an entertainment device.

Users can access:

  • YouTube
  • Netflix
  • Disney+
  • Amazon Prime Video
  • Cloud gaming platforms
  • Smart TV applications

This hybrid approach effectively turns the monitor into both a gaming display and a smart entertainment hub.

According to ASUS product information, the built-in Wi-Fi 6 support further enhances streaming and cloud gaming capabilities without requiring additional hardware.

OLED Burn-In Protection Features

Addressing a Common OLED Concern

Burn-in remains one of the most frequently discussed topics when evaluating OLED displays.

To help address this issue, ASUS includes several protective technologies under its OLED Care Pro suite.

These features include:

  1. Pixel cleaning functions
  2. Automatic panel maintenance
  3. Brightness management tools
  4. Neo Proximity Sensor technology

One especially interesting feature is the proximity sensor, which can automatically darken or turn off the screen when a user leaves the desk.

ASUS states that these technologies are designed to help preserve panel health while minimizing image retention risks.
